<Homewood Health> is a Canadian provider of mental health and addiction services offering therapy, counselling, inpatient treatment, and workplace mental health solutions. With a 140-year history, it operates accredited treatment centres and virtual Therapy@Home programs, and delivers employee assistance programs (EFAP) and organizational support to improve resilience, reduce disability risk, and support recovery. Homewood focuses on evidence-based, personalized care for individuals, families, and employers across Canada.

• Deliver EFAP and other assigned clinical services, including confidential counselling, case management, direct clinical services and assessments • Conduct telephonic assessments through queue calls and Meet Now for behavioural, emotional health, family, wellness, work and personal issues, including crisis situations • Provide clients with tangible, self-implementable strategies • Receive case assignments, establish treatment plans, complete progress notes and determine case closure through the Clinical Manager • Develop client-specific action plans under regular supervision • Complete comprehensive psychosocial and risk assessments • Support suicide and other risk-prevention interventions • Complete intervention notes and tracking documents • Maintain established service levels and direct-service targets • Consult with the Stay at Work Clinical Management team and collaborate with colleagues for timely service delivery • Lead workshops as required and as competencies and time allow • Provide Crisis Management Services on an as-needed basis
• Master’s degree in Counselling, Social Work or Psychology • Registration in good standing with a relevant governing body as a Social Worker, Psychotherapist, Marriage & Family Therapist or Canadian Certified Counsellor • 2–3 years’ clinical experience with a continuum of mental health and situational problems • Experience and training in solution-oriented and/or cognitive behavioral short-term therapies • English language skills required • French language skills are an asset • Crisis hotline, telephonic counselling and/or EFAP experience preferred • Excellent verbal and written communication and active listening skills • Skilled with risk assessment, online research and locating emergency and/or community resources across Canada • Empathetic client service and phone-based service delivery skills • Flexible, creative approach to single-session counselling • Awareness of measurement-based care; related experience an asset • Must be able to support, communicate and/or collaborate with French- and English-speaking clients and/or colleagues nationally
• Full-time temporary position through August 2027 • Remote work from home in Canada • Supportive colleagues and collaborative team environment • Continuous learning opportunities • Equal opportunity employer committed to accessibility, diversity, equity and inclusion
